Tearing Down the Fourth Wall: The True Meaning of Juneteenth

Tearing Down the Fourth Wall: The True Meaning of Juneteenth

Part of The Newark Museum of Art's Community Day: Juneteenth. An unfiltered panel discussion with thought leaders and advocates for change for the black community. Dive deep into the relevance of Juneteenth and explore why it is not just another holiday. Moderated by Leslie Short, owner of The Cavu Group, a diversity, inclusion and culture firm. Panelists: Junius Williams, Newark historian, author, and activist Tezlyn Figaro, political consultant and senior Advisor for the George Floyd Foundation Principal Baruti Kafele, school leadership expert and author of The Equity & Social Justice Education 50: Critical Questions for Improving Opportunities and Outcomes for Black Students
